AWS Step Functions

Overview

AWS Step Functions uses Amazon States Language (ASL) to define state machines as JSON. With AWS Step Functions, you can create workflows, also called State machines, to build distributed applications, automate processes, orchestrate microservices, and create data and machine learning pipelines.

Quick Reference

Standard vs Express Workflows

| | Standard | Express |

| --------------------------------- | ------------------------------------ | ------------------------------------------- |

| Max duration | 1 year | 5 minutes |

| Execution semantics | Exactly-once | At-least-once (async) / At-most-once (sync) |

| Execution history | Retained 90 days, queryable via API | CloudWatch Logs only |

| Max throughput | 2,000 exec/sec | 100,000 exec/sec |

| Pricing model | Per state transition | Per execution count + duration |

| .sync / .waitForTaskToken | Supported | Not supported |

| Best for | Auditable, non-idempotent operations | High-volume, idempotent event processing |

Choose Standard for: payment processing, order fulfillment, compliance workflows, anything that must never execute twice.

Choose Express for: IoT data ingestion, streaming transformations, mobile backends, high-throughput short-lived processing.

Setting the State Machine Query Language

JSONata is the modern, preferred way to reference and transform data in ASL. It replaces the five JSONPath I/O fields (InputPath, Parameters, ResultSelector, ResultPath, OutputPath) with just two: Arguments (inputs) and Output.

Enable at the top level to apply to all states:

{ "QueryLanguage": "JSONata", "StartAt": "...", "States": {...} }

Or per-state to migrate from JSONPath incrementally:

{ "Type": "Task", "QueryLanguage": "JSONata", ... }

JSONPath is still supported and is the default if QueryLanguage is omitted — existing state machines do not need to be migrated.

Best Practices

  • Set "QueryLanguage": "JSONata" at the top level for new state machines unless the user wants to use JSONPath
  • Keep Output minimal — only include what the state immediately after the current state needs
  • Use Assign to store variables needed in later states instead of threading it through Output
  • Use $states.input to reference original state input
  • Remember: Assign and Output are evaluated in parallel — variable assignments in Assign are NOT available in Output of the same state
  • All JSONata expressions must produce a defined value — $data.nonExistentField throws States.QueryEvaluationError
  • Use $states.context.Execution.Input to access the original workflow input from any state
  • Save state machine definitions with .asl.json extension when working outside the console
  • Prefer the optimized Lambda integration (arn:aws:states:::lambda:invoke) over the SDK integration

Troubleshooting

Common Errors

  • States.QueryEvaluationError — JSONata expression failed. Check for type errors, undefined fields, or out-of-range values.
  • Mixing JSONPath fields with JSONata fields in the same state.
  • Using $ or $$ at the top level of a JSONata expression — use $states.input instead.
  • Forgetting {% %} delimiters around JSONata expressions — the string will be treated as a literal.
  • Assigning variables in Assign and expecting them in Output of the same state — new values only take effect in the next state.
